Before you dive into the world of poker it is worth learning The Basics of Poker (Texas Hold'em). Without the basic poker rules and facts you stand no chance of making a profit at the game. It will be important to learn some playable Starting Hands In Early Position and also the hands that you can play in Late Position, these will vary hugely because one of the most important factors in poker is position. Once you know which hands to play you can start thinking about Counting & Calculating Outs or if you find this too complicated you can download several poker odds calculators like Pokerbility - Hands Odds Calculator and MagicHoldem Poker Odds Calculator.When you are playing poker there are a huge number of possible card combinations you can be dealt. Some hands will be good, some bad, some of the hardest to decide how to play are Marginal Hands: Raise or Fold Early. As time passes you poker game will improve but at the beginning of your poker career there are 4 basic poker concepts that need to be mastered and once these have been mastered you can thing about Bankrolling Your Poker Game. You bankroll is your most important asset in poker, without it you can't play so Bankroll Management is essential. Armed with this piece of vital information this poker article will show you How to manage your poker bankroll.
Most people take up Texas Hold'em as their main poker game. Due to it's popularity this is a smart move, but to be a great poker player you need to be able to play all forms of poker. The advantage to play many different types of poker is that over time you will see virtually every type of situation play out and this will help your poker game in the long run, which is what poker is all about. As well as Hold'em suggest 7 Card Stud - Learn about it here, Playing Omaha Hi Lo and Omaha. Omaha is a great drawing game, see our A Beginners guide to omaha for a full explanation of how to play. There are some differences between all variations of poker and so you will have to adapt your play for each game. A lot of players at Omaha seem to be Mini-raising Preflop with AAxx in Omaha.
